    Disk Sorter Ultimate: The Complete File Classification Guide

    Data growth is relentless. As hard drives expand into terabytes, finding specific files, identifying storage hogs, and keeping data organized becomes a monumental challenge. Disk Sorter Ultimate is a powerful, local file classification solution designed to analyze directories, identify file types, and optimize storage space automatically.

    Here is the complete guide to mastering file classification with Disk Sorter Ultimate. Understanding File Classification

    File classification goes beyond basic disk space analysis. While standard tools only show you which folders take up the most space, Disk Sorter Ultimate looks inside those folders to categorize every single file based on its format, extension, creation date, or user permissions.

    The software utilizes a built-in database of more than 3,500 file types across 140 categories. This allows you to instantly see exactly what percentage of your drive is consumed by videos, temporary system files, archives, images, or source code. Step 1: Setting Up Your First Scan

    To begin classifying your data, you need to define your profile and scan targets:

    Launch Disk Sorter Ultimate and click the Classify button on the main toolbar.

    Select the Input Directories by clicking Add. You can scan entire local hard drives, specific user folders, or connected Network Attached Storage (NAS) devices.

    Choose a Classification Profile. By default, the software uses the “Default File Classification” plugin, which groups files into standard categories like documents, music, and programs. Step 2: Advanced Rules and Filtering

    The real power of Disk Sorter Ultimate lies in its advanced configuration options. Before hitting the scan button, you can customize how your data is processed:

    Performance Tuning: Under the profile options, you can scale the processing threads. If you are scanning a high-speed SSD or a multi-gigabit network share, increasing the thread count drastically speeds up execution.

    Exclude Rules: Prevent the software from scanning sensitive system folders (like C:\Windows) by adding them to the exclusion list.

    Custom Categories: If the 3,500 default rules aren’t enough, you can write custom classification plugins using regular expressions or specific file extension groupings. Step 3: Analyzing the Results

    Once the scan finishes, Disk Sorter Ultimate presents a clean, interactive dashboard:

    The Category Tree: The top pane displays categories ordered by size or file count. Clicking on a category like “Images” expands it to show specific formats like JPEG, PNG, or RAW.

    Visual Charts: Click the Charts button to generate pie charts or bars. These visual representations are perfect for presentations or storage audit reports.

    The File List: The bottom pane displays the exact files making up the selected category, detailing their size, creation date, and physical path. Step 4: Automated File Management Actions

    Classification is only half the battle; the next step is taking action on the data. Disk Sorter Ultimate allows you to execute operations directly from the results screen:

    Categorized Copy/Move: You can select an entire class of files—such as all PDFs older than two years—and move them to an archival drive in a single click.

    Delete and Clean: Safely purge temporary files, cache folders, or junk files discovered during the classification process.

    Command-Line Automation: The Ultimate edition includes a command-line utility. You can script your classification routines and integrate them into Windows Task Scheduler to clean your drives every weekend automatically. Step 5: Exporting Reports

    For system administrators or power users keeping historical records, documentation is key. Disk Sorter Ultimate offers robust reporting features:

    Formats: Export data into HTML, PDF, Excel CSV, or XML files.

    Database Integration: The Ultimate edition can export classification results directly into an external SQL database, allowing you to track storage trends over months or years. Conclusion

    Disk Sorter Ultimate transforms chaotic storage devices into structured, understandable data landscapes. By leveraging its deep classification engine, automated management tools, and scheduled reporting, you can permanently reclaim your hard drive space and keep your file systems pristine.   • JuMP Movie Player

    There is no well-known or mainstream software program officially named the “JuMP Movie Player.”

    If you are looking for a media tool with this specific name, you are likely thinking of a feature within another program, or confusing a few different tech and film concepts. The most common mix-ups for this name include: 1. The “Jump” Feature in Mainstream Players

    You might be looking for a player that has highly customizable playback “jumping” capabilities. Several popular media players are famous for this:

    VLC Media Player: Features a dedicated “Jump to Specific Time” option under its Playback menu. It allows you to skip forward or backward by exact increments using hotkeys.

    Media Player Classic (MPC-HC): Well-known for letting users configure small, medium, and large “Jump Distances” using directional arrow keys to skip precisely through video frames.

    Telestream Switch: A professional multi-format QC player that includes a specific “Jump To” tool to navigate directly to exact timelines, frames, or video timecodes. 2. “JuMP” in Computer Programming

    In the technology and open-source world, JuMP is a highly popular, domain-specific modeling language embedded in the Julia programming language. However, it is used for Mathematical Optimization (like solving linear, quadratic, and nonlinear problems), not for playing movies or video files. 3. Jumpshare Video Player

    If you heard of a file-sharing app with a built-in player, you might be thinking of Jumpshare. It features a robust, web-based online video player used by businesses to share, stream, and review screen recordings or MOV/MP4 movie clips. 4. Movies Titled “Jump”

  • The Talapatram Chronicles: Secrets Written on Leaves

    Talapatram (derived from the Sanskrit words Tala meaning palm and Patra meaning leaf) is the ancient Indian practice of recording knowledge, literature, and sacred texts on dried palm leaves. Dating back as early as the 5th century BCE, this medium served as the primary vehicle for preserving South Asian philosophy, science, and literature before the advent of paper and the printing press. While it began as a purely text-based archiving method, it evolved into Talapatra Chitra (or Talapatra Khodai), a highly specialized and intricate engraving art form celebrated primarily in Odisha, India.     A target audience is the specific group of consumers most likely to want or purchase a company’s products or services. Identifying this group allows businesses to tailor their marketing strategies and build relevant connections instead of wasting resources trying to appeal to everyone. Target Audience vs. Target Market

    Target Market: The broad, overall group of potential consumers a business intends to serve. For example, a running shoe brand’s target market is all marathon runners.

    Target Audience: A narrower, more specific subset within that market chosen for a particular marketing campaign. For the same shoe brand, the target audience might specifically be runners participating in the Boston Marathon. Key Categories Used to Define an Audience

    Demographics: Concrete statistical data including age, gender, geographic location, income, education level, and occupation.

    Psychographics: Less tangible characteristics focusing on lifestyle, values, personal attitudes, beliefs, and hobbies.

    progeCAD 2011 Standard serves as a high-performance, cost-effective alternative to industry-standard computer-aided design (CAD) software. Built on the IntelliCAD engine, this platform delivers reliable 2D drafting capabilities while ensuring native compatibility with standard file formats. It provides an optimal solution for engineers, architects, and designers seeking budget-friendly legal compliance without sacrificing essential design tools. Seamless DWG Compatibility

    The defining strength of progeCAD 2011 Standard is its native support for DWG files. It opens, edits, and saves drawing files ranging from legacy AutoCAD versions up to AutoCAD 2011 format without data loss. This native compatibility eliminates file conversion errors, enabling seamless collaboration with clients and partners who use expensive mainstream CAD applications. Familiar User Interface

    Transitioning to progeCAD requires virtually no learning curve for experienced CAD users. The software mirrors the classic AutoCAD interface layout, utilizing standard menus, toolbars, and icons. Users can execute familiar commands directly through the command-line interface, using the same aliases and shortcut keys they rely on for daily drafting workflows. Advanced Drafting Performance

    Despite its low resource requirements, the 2011 Standard edition includes powerful features to maximize productivity:

    AutoLISP and VBA Support: Automate repetitive design tasks using custom programming scripts.

    Express Tools: Access an extended library of productivity tools for advanced text, layer, and object manipulation.

    PDF to DWG Conversion: Convert vectorized PDF files back into editable CAD drawings instantly.

    Raster Image Management: Insert, edit, and clip raster images directly within your vector drawings. Economical Licensing Options

    Mainstream CAD programs typically tie businesses to restrictive, expensive annual subscription models. In contrast, progeCAD 2011 Standard offers perpetual licensing, ensuring that users own the software indefinitely after a one-time purchase. This licensing model significantly lowers the total cost of ownership for small-to-medium design firms and independent contractors. Final Verdict

    progeCAD 2011 Standard stands out as a dependable, budget-conscious workhorse for 2D technical illustration and documentation. By combining total DWG interoperability, a zero-learning-curve interface, and robust automation tools, it delivers premium CAD functionality at a fraction of the traditional market price.
